Madeira Road is in Margate and in Thanet district. CT9 2QH is located in the Cliftonville West electoral ward, within the English Parliamentary constituency of South Thanet. This postcode has been in use since 1980-01-01.

Safety

Is Madeira Road dangerous?

Over the last 12 months, the overall crime rate around Madeira Road was 170.2 per 1,000 residents, which is 3.4% lower than the Cliftonville West average. The most reported crime type was Violence and sexual offences.

Madeira Road has the 20th highest crime rate of 54 local areas in Cliftonville West and the 87th highest crime rate of 451 local areas in Thanet .

Violent and sexual offences accounted for around 99.3 crimes per 1,000 residents and have been falling year on year. Over the last decade, overall crime has fallen by about -49.6%.
